VINTAGE CINELLI STRADA OR SPECIALE CORSA ROAD BIKE, 70'S, 53CM
https://bicyclecollective.org/produc...elli-road-bike
Look what we have here! A nicely refurbished Cinelli road bike, with 53 cm center-to-center top tube and seat tube, measurements, and more or less period correct Campagnolo components throughout. Pinning down the exact model has taken down some vintage steel bike website rabbit holes. It features the dotted "lightweight" lugs which were introduced in the late 60's. It has no braze ons fittings for shift levers (banded type Campy) or cables, nor does it have water bottle bosses. It has a polished fork crown, but painted lugs rather than polished. Serial number is 5609. A 4-digit serial starting in 5 would indicate it is a 1975 model year, and the aluminum anodized head badge would back that up as well. It also has 6 speed freewheel which of course could have been added later. We think it's pretty special, if you are into nice vintage things.
